Groundbreaking of new Star school will help keep neighborhood students in their community

STAR, Idaho — Star is celebrating a milestone for local education as officials broke ground on a new elementary school that will help address overcrowding and bring students back to their hometown.

The new school, which will accommodate 700 students when completed, represents a significant expansion of educational resources in the growing Star community.
